
Nate Wright brings interior-line grit and run-game muscle to Kennesaw State
In the 2024 season, Nate Wright saw action in two games for Kennesaw State and helped anchor an offensive line that allowed just 18 sacks in Conference USA while paving the way for 1,375 rushing yards, a strong sign he fits a physical, run-first identity. He profiles more as a trench piece than a stat-sheet star, which is exactly why he matters: low-drama, high-effort, and built to do the dirty work that makes backs look faster and quarterbacks look cleaner.
